DCIT (Exemption), Circle, Ghaziabad Vs M/s. Sewa-THDC

Case No: ITA No. 3425/Del/2018
Court: INCOME TAX APPELLATE TRIBUNAL, DELHI BENCH ‘B’, NEW DELHI
Date: 1/11/2024

Parties Involved

appellantDCIT (Exemption), Circle, Ghaziabad
respondentM/s. Sewa-THDC

Facts Summary

The society, M/s. Sewa-THDC, is engaged in the development and welfare of the public, particularly in the catchments area of the THDCL project. It is registered under sections 12AA and 80G of the Income Tax Act, 1961, and enjoys exemption under the Act. The Assessing Officer questioned the funds of Rs. 1.50 crore for Swach Bharat Abhiyan and Rs. 10.33 crores from R&R Disaster Relief. Legal Issues

  • 1. Whether the addition of Rs. 1,50,00,000/- for Swach Bharat Fund was correctly made by the AO.
  • 2. Whether the addition of Rs. 3,31,57,338/- for R&R funds was correctly made by the AO.
